Apalis à calotte noire vs Courvite de Burchell
Apalis nigriceps compared with Cursorius rufus
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Apalis à calotte noire | Courvite de Burchell |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(animal) | Animalia (animal)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class same | Aves (oiseau) | Aves (oiseau) |
| Order | Passeriformes (passereaux) | Charadriiformes (Charadriiformes) |
| Family | Cisticolidae | Glareolidae |
| Genus | Apalis | Cursorius |
| Species | Apalis nigriceps | Cursorius rufus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Apalis à calotte noire and Courvite de Burchell share a common ancestor at the Class level: Aves. (oiseau)
